Frequently Asked Questions

What is the significance of stomping on a rifle bolt in the military?

In the military, Marines are sometimes seen stomping on a rifle bolt in the dirt. This is often a tactic used by Non-Commissioned Officers (NCOs) as a form of 'punishment' or emphasis when a soldier presents a weapon that is not properly cleaned.

What are the consequences of transporting military weapons in personal vehicles?

Transporting military weapons in a personal owned vehicle (POV) without authorization is a major violation. It can lead to severe disciplinary action, including a court-martial, due to the strict regulations surrounding military property and firearms.

What are the differences between military branch slogans like Hoorah, Hooyah, and Hooah?

These are motivational shouts specific to different branches. 'Hoorah' is used by the Marines, 'Hooyah' by the Navy, and 'Hooah' by the Army and Air Force. Pronunciation is key, and using the correct one shows branch familiarity.
